The Supreme Court's decision to hear the challenge to subsidies under the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act could cut off subsidies for millions of Americans and might ultimately unravel the law, the Kaiser Family Foundation is warning.

New analysis by the group finds that 13 million Americans could lose financial assistance, with more than half living in five states: Florida, Texas, North Carolina, Georgia and Pennsylvania.

In total, 100,000 to 500,000 people in 22 other states would become ineligible for financial assistance.
